
US President Donald Trump has announced the elimination of Abu-Bilal al-Minuki, whom he described as ISIS's "number two" globally. The operation was carried out in Africa in cooperation between US and Nigerian forces.
In a post on the Truth Social platform, Trump stated that: "With his departure, ISIS's global operation is greatly reduced," while describing al-Minook as "the most active terrorist in the world."
The 44-year-old Nigerian was considered a key figure in the ISIS branch in the Lake Chad region. According to the Counter Extremism Project, he had held a commanding role within the terrorist organization since 2018 and was known for his extremist views.
The latest operation follows US strikes on Islamist bases in northwestern Nigeria over Christmas last year. The developments followed statements by Trump, who had accused Nigeria of failing to protect Christian communities, allegations that have been denied by Nigerian authorities.
